I have a 122 page document, and the pages past the 90th page are showing as letters, for example:
DG DH DI DK DL DM
And I have trierd everything I know to get rid of them and for the numbers to show.
Can someone help me please?

Page 96 - there is triangle above - it indicates start of a new Section.

In line with waht Rober has said, select Page 96 in the panel, then open the pael flyout menu (or right-click on pg 96) and choose Numbering and Section Options...
If there is not a reason to start a section, uncheck the box to Start New Section. If there is a need for a section start, check the numbering options.
If all of that is correct, then I would export the file to .idml and open that and save as a new .indd (don't overwrite the old file) and see if it clears up the problem.
